    mos How frustrating to have to unpick all that work. I feel slightly guilty because I suggested the size of linen needed though in my defence :D I did say that if worked 2 over 2 it would be 75 stitches x 75 stitches and I see from the chart that the design is actually 150 stitches square.

    IMHO it will be fine on 28 count stitched over 2 - you will need a piece approx 17 inches square. Stitching over 2 on 25 count might need 3 strands of cotton?

    It's a lovely design and will look stunning when finished.

    I use a magnifier all the time when stitching and I'm not keen on working over 1 thread on linen
